- 博客(12)
- 收藏
- 关注
原创 使用Matlab coder 生成函数‘referencePathFrenet’ 对应C/C++代码含有超大数组
在'clothoidG2fitCourse.m'里面找到调用'dclothoid'处,手动输入迭代次数,这里写了6次。注意要同步修改上面up值,计算方法我写了注释。数组大幅缩小,满足嵌入式集成要求。
2023-08-23 14:54:12 178
原创 Matlab coder 脚本config 选项
这里提供一种可以参考的差错方式,就是在help文件里面搜索‘coder.EmbeddedCodeConfig’,里面将会列出当前MATLAB版本里面所以支持的config以及config配置。在使用新版本matlab时,以前使用的MATLABcoder的脚本可能不能正常运行,由于coder的报错机制缺陷,会导致coder的时候直接崩溃从而找不到出错原因。那么我们差错的方式就是逐个看我们的旧的script里面有没有新版本MATLAB不支持的config即可。
2023-05-22 14:11:10 249
原创 filezilla open for write: permission denied
当使用filezilla 往Linux服务器上传文件的时候出现报错:'open for write: permission denied'那么很明显就是权限问题了,可以使用root账号登录filezilla再上传。当然,有时候我们并没有root账号,那么如果我们有sudo权限,就可以输入:'sudo chmod 777 /home' 来获取对应目录的读写权限,'/home'替换成你要写入的路径即可。END...
2021-11-19 11:48:40 6201
原创 fatal error C1083:Cannot open source file: 解决方法
今天编译公司项目时遇到错误:fatal error C1083:Cannot open source file: ……No such file or directory找了网上各种方法,其中大部分人遇到这种情况可以通过:http://www.cnblogs.com/txg-blog/archive/2011/03/07/1974857.html这个博主的方式解决。但是我无论如何也解决不了,因为我目...
2018-07-04 13:45:49 8741 1
原创 C++使用MD5加密验证系统时间,给你的库设置个有效期吧
最近封装算法的SDK给客户使用,领导要求加一个通过读取系统时间来限制客户使用期的功能,于是拙劣的加了一个读取系统时间,并进行MD5加密,与提前写好的MD5库文件进行比对,以验证有效期。设置有效期,加密并保存成二进制文件: fstream f; f.open("configFile", ofstream::app | ios::binary | ofstream::out); if ...
2018-04-03 14:41:23 2162 2
转载 Debugging information cannot be found or does not match
最近使用VS2013配置opencv3,x64出现以下错误,按照以下流程成功解决,ye。from:http://social.msdn.microsoft.com/Forums/zh-CN/Vsexpressvc/thread/503d3ded-976e-460e-b5f9-7e03454ed387问题:Debugging information for "project.
2017-12-13 18:50:41 440
原创 下载的.zip文件在Linux下unzip无法解压的解决方法
最近下载的megaface数据库,在Ubuntu下使用unzip解压会报错,无法解压,如下图:解决方法:使用命令 jar xvf filename.zip就可以了,如果没有安装jar那么sudo apt-get install fastjar
2016-09-02 16:17:40 17575 3
翻译 caffe中用到的返回数组最大值的前 N 个序号数组
读caffe代码中用到的方法,Mark一下static bool PairCompare(const std::pair& lhs, const std::pair& rhs) { return lhs.first > rhs.first;}/* Return the indices of the top N values of vec
2016-08-19 11:46:40 605
原创 python print array时array中间是省略号没有输出全部的解决方法
使用python时遇到问题,当我想要输出一个完整的array时,默认是输不出来的,如是不是很蛋疼,解决方法如下,在开头加入:import numpy as npnp.set_printoptions(threshold=np.inf)
2016-08-09 09:56:00 46620 9
原创 在Windows使用notepad写的文本文件在Linux不能使用的解决方法
在Windows使用notepad写的文本文件在Linux不能使用的解决方法。网上有很多方法,有的比较麻烦,亲自试验,在Ubuntu下使用的最简单的方法就是一个命令$ dos2unix filename1如处理多个文件就在后面继续添加如:$ dos2unix filename1 filename2 ...使用vi可以看到我这里dos跟unix文本编辑的差异在于换行符不一样,也不
2016-08-04 15:25:43 1291
原创 搭建caffe环境时“error: hdf5.h”找不到的解决方法
搭建caffe环境时,在最后进行 ”$make all” 操作时,报错找不到 “hdf5.h”,找了半天原因,是因为在安装 “hdf5” 的时候使用的指令是“$ sudo apt-get libhdf5-serial-dev”所以相应的需要更改"Makefile.config"文件中的包含目录ctrl+f 找到INCLUDE_DIRS:= $(PYTHON_INCLUDE)
2016-08-04 09:45:20 11856 2
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人